two way radio communications, commonly known as walkie-talkies, have been around for decades and are still widely used across various industries. These devices allow for instant two-way communication between users, making them ideal for situations where quick and reliable communication is essential. From police officers and firefighters to construction workers and event organizers, two way radios play a significant role in keeping people connected and informed.

One of the key advantages of two way radio communications is their simplicity and ease of use. With just a push of a button, users can communicate with one another in real-time, eliminating the need for dialing phone numbers or waiting for a call to connect. This instant communication can be a lifesaver in emergency situations where every second counts.

Another benefit of two way radios is their reliability. Unlike cell phones, which rely on a cellular network that can be unreliable in certain areas, two way radios operate on their own frequencies, ensuring clear communication even in remote locations or during natural disasters. This reliability makes them a popular choice for industries such as construction, where workers need to stay in constant contact with one another on noisy and busy job sites.

In addition to their reliability and ease of use, two way radios are also cost-effective. While smartphones may seem like a convenient option for communication, they can be expensive to maintain, especially for businesses that require multiple devices for their employees. Two way radios, on the other hand, have a lower upfront cost and do not require monthly service fees or contracts, making them a more budget-friendly option in the long run.

Two way radios also offer a level of privacy that is not easily achieved with other communication devices. Unlike cell phones, which can be intercepted or hacked, two way radios operate on a closed system, ensuring that conversations remain confidential and secure. This is especially important for industries that deal with sensitive information or for emergency responders who need to coordinate critical operations without the risk of outside interference.

Furthermore, two way radios are durable and built to withstand harsh conditions. Many models are designed to be waterproof, shockproof, and resistant to dust and extreme temperatures, making them ideal for use in rugged environments. This rugged construction ensures that two way radios can continue to perform reliably even in the toughest conditions, making them a dependable communication tool for outdoor activities, such as hiking, camping, or boating.

In recent years, two way radios have evolved to include advanced features that enhance their functionality. Some models now come equipped with GPS tracking, texting capabilities, and even Bluetooth connectivity, allowing users to communicate more effectively and efficiently. These features make two way radios a versatile tool for a wide range of applications, from public safety and emergency response to outdoor recreation and personal use.
